ABOUT THE COMPANY

Infleqtion is a global quantum technology company solving the world’s most challenging problems. The company harnesses quantum mechanics to build and integrate quantum computers, sensors, and networks. From fundamental physics to leading edge commercial products, Infleqtion enables “quantum everywhere” through our ecosystem of devices and platforms.  Our mission is to commercialise atom-based quantum products that provide orders of magnitude improvements in performance and computing applications.

LOCATION

Infleqtion has offices in the USA, United Kingdom and Australia. This is a full-time position in our Kidlington, Oxford office. Our flexible working policy enables all full-time employees to work up to 2 days a week from home as work permits. 

POSITION SUMMARY

Infleqtion is recruiting a passionate and detail-driven Data Scientist to join our team, focusing on time series modelling and control systems. You’ll be developing predictive algorithms, identifying dynamic patterns and anomalies, and building models that help automate decision-making in real-time systems involving quantum sensors. This is a high-impact role bridging data science, physics and engineering disciplines.

Quantum technology has raced from theoretical promise to practical prototype faster than any deep‑tech field in recent memory. The UK—already home to world‑class physics departments at Oxford, Cambridge, UCL and Bristol—doubled down in late 2024 by adding £2.5 billion to the National Quantum Strategy, lifting the public‑funding pot to £5.5 billion through 2030. Private capital keeps pace: Dealroom logged £1.1 billion in UK quantum‑venture funding during 2024, while corporates from BP to Barclays spun up quantum‑proof‑of‑concept teams. Despite the cash surge, the sector’s headcount remains tiny. Research by the UK Quantum Skills Taskforce (Lightcast job‑ad data, June 2025) counts about 8,000 quantum‑skilled professionals nationwide—spread across algorithm research, cryogenic hardware, photonics, quantum‑software and adjacent DevOps. Yet monthly live vacancies average 120 – 150 nationwide, occasionally peaking near 200 when multiple start‑ups raise Series A rounds simultaneously. That mismatch turns every credible opening into a high‑stakes contest, and the right recruiter can be the difference between a generic rejection email and a signed offer.
